Dallas’s 9 Favorite Bars
Maybe it’s Dallas’s long, hot summers, or perhaps it’s because residents love nothing more than to go out for dinner and drinks, but the city and its surrounding areas overflow with enticing watering holes. Dallas’s artisanal distilleries are winning awards and its craft beer scene is one of Texas’s best. The establishments on this list serve everything from local brews to Old World wines to Japanese whiskys. From iconic dives to fancy wine bars, from gastropubs to live music venues, from a sushi and cocktail lounge in the sky to a Mexican speakeasy, there’s something for every drinker.

Discover Fort Worth
Fort Worth, Texas, is a major city in its own right at the western edge of the metro area it shares with Dallas. This is a town with an independent spirit and wonderful culture, including the remarkable Kimbell Art Museum, a ballet company and a beautiful opera house. When you're ready to eat, you can continue to be dazzled! In addition to traditional Texas food such as Tex-Mex and chicken fried steak, Fort Worth offers hearty Italian food including calamari and house-made pasta. In a brilliant fusion, other Fort Worth restaurants combine Japanese cuisine with chili mayo for a special zing! When you're ready for a sweet, you can enjoy another ethnic culinary surprise: Texas offers delicious kolaches, a Czech pastry that can't be beat.
